Transaction 4beaf25bc7814b2604415505e3001117d3cb7da9581fe6f2b2c5bb071fec6d11

block
758943b93f735f20c782ade1fd37575c51e3fa6142b202f9b819cc6b149950a7

1 Input

3 Outputs